DayThemIconLogo
DayThemTextLogoDayThemSpecificTextLogo
ab testing

Trắc nghiệm Tin học 11 Bài 10: Thiết kế chương trình từ trên xuống và phương pháp mô đun hóa có đáp án

Trắc nghiệm tin học lớp 11

Tổng câu hỏi:10
Thời gian làm: 00:20:00

Tổng câu hỏi: 10

Thời gian làm: 00:20:00

H
Câu 1 (1đ)

Một lợi ích quan trọng của lập trình theo phương pháp mô đun hóa là gì?

  • A.

    Tăng tốc độ phát triển phần mềm bằng cách tránh các hàm phức tạp.

  • B.

    Dễ dàng kiểm thử và sửa lỗi các mô-đun riêng biệt.

  • C.

    Giảm thiểu tài nguyên phần cứng sử dụng.

  • D.

    Làm cho chương trình trở nên ngắn hơn bất kể yêu cầu ban đầu.

Chưa có lời giải

Đã ẩn 50% câu hỏi phần đầu

Để xem các câu đã ẩn, lời giải hoặc đáp án, vui lòng bấm nút dưới đây.

Câu 5 (1đ)

Trong lập trình mô đun hóa, chương trình chính thường bao gồm gì?

  • A.

    Tất cả các chức năng của chương trình

  • B.

    Một số câu lệnh để gọi các hàm do người lập trình định nghĩa.

  • C.

    Một hàm duy nhất thực hiện toàn bộ công việc.

  • D.

    Các câu lệnh không cần phân chia theo chức năng.

Chưa có lời giải

Câu 6 (1đ)

Giai đoạn nào trong mô đun hóa là bước đầu tiên?

  • A.

    Thiết kế các hàm nhỏ.

  • B.

    Viết chương trình chính.

  • C.

    Liệt kê các việc lớn cần thực hiện.

  • D.

    Gỡ lỗi từng hàm.

Chưa có lời giải

Câu 7 (1đ)

Mô đun hóa giúp ích gì trong quá trình lập trình?

  • A.

    Giảm độ phức tạp và giúp chương trình dễ hiểu hơn.

  • B.

    Tăng độ khó trong lập trình và gỡ lỗi.

  • C.

    Tăng kích thước mã và làm cho chương trình khó bảo trì.

  • D.

    Không có tác dụng gì đối với lập trình.

Chưa có lời giải

Câu 8 (1đ)

Trong ví dụ về lập trình mô đun hóa, việc kiểm tra thời gian tìm kiếm giữa các thuật toán nhằm mục đích gì?

  • A.

    Để thử nghiệm các hàm mô-đun hóa.

  • B.

    Để so sánh độ phức tạp của các thuật toán tìm kiếm.

  • C.

    Để kiểm tra khả năng tạo ra lỗi của chương trình.

  • D.

    Để xem chương trình có thể hoạt động mà không cần mô đun hóa.

Chưa có lời giải

Câu 9 (1đ)

Trong lập trình theo mô đun hóa, nếu một mô đun gặp lỗi, điều gì có thể xảy ra?

  • A.

    Toàn bộ chương trình sẽ không hoạt động.

  • B.

    Lỗi sẽ dễ dàng xác định trong mô đun riêng đó.

  • C.

    Tất cả các mô-đun khác sẽ tự động dừng hoạt động.

  • D.

    Chương trình không thể chạy thử được.

Chưa có lời giải

Câu 10 (1đ)

PHẦN I.Câu trắc nghiệm nhiều phương án lựa chọn. Thí sinh trả lời từ câu 1 đến câu 10. Mỗi câu hỏi thí sinh chỉ lựa chọn một phương án.

Thiết kế chương trình từ trên xuống là gì?

  • A.

    Phương pháp phân tích chương trình thành nhiều phần nhỏ, độc lập.

  • B.

    Kỹ thuật viết mã theo từng dòng mà không phân chia hàm.

  • C.

    Phương pháp tập trung vào viết một hàm duy nhất cho tất cả các chức năng.

  • D.

    Một cách lập trình mà không cần kiểm thử chương trình.

Chưa có lời giải